What is chick flick short for?

What is chick flick short for?

The phrase “chick flick” means the films or movies that seduce women for their storylines or characters and situations. It is a slang term, commonly used as an insult, for the film genre that is more likely to be watched by women, especially young women. These film themes are mostly love and romance.

Where did the term chick flick come from?

The term “chick flick” arose from “woman’s film,” a genre created mostly by men in the 1930s. A “woman’s film” was about women and for women as an audience.

Where did the term Flix come from?

1 Answer. From the flickering appearance of early movies. As slang for “film,” it is first attested 1926, a back-formation from flicker (v.), from their flickering appearance.

When was the first chick flick?

With the late ’80s and early ’90s came the “chick flick” as we now know it. In 1989, the movie “Steel Magnolias” featured a predominantly female cast and enjoyed a large female audience, and was thus one of the first movies to be dubbed a “chick flick,” according to Dr. Deborah Barker and Dr.

What kind of movie is a chick flick?

Chick flick is a slang term, sometimes used pejoratively, for the film genre that tends to appeal more to a youngish female audience and deals mainly with love and romance.

Which is a subgenre of the chick flick?

Romantic comedies are considered a subgenre of the chick flick. However, romantic comedies are typically respected more than chick flicks because they are designed to appeal to men and women. What kind of tone does a chick flick have?

Many chick flicks can have the “ironic, self-deprecating tone” which film theorist Hilary Radner associates with chick lit. This tone is one of the defining characteristics of the genre, and many feel that it lacks substance compared to other genres.
